Washington DC: War Department, Government Printing Office, 1863. Hardcover. Poor. Well-worn and used hard bound book of 370 numbered pages plus numerous fold-out sheets of music, diagrams, illustrations at the end. Previous owner's name on front free endpaper and 3rd page. Embossed decoration on front and back of brown cloth boards. Partial title and 1863 stamped in black on spine. Board edges bumped and worn through at corners & spine. Board chipped at rear corner and cloth rubbed on rear board. Stains on foredges and on first and last few pages. Foxing on margins of pages. General soil, but complete and tight. A rare original copy.

Old Algonquin Books. owned by John and Helen Dunning, was an open store in Denver from 1984-1994. and has been an online business since then. Member: Rocky Mountain Antiquarian Booksellers Association (RMABA).All books with dust jackets have removable mylar covers on the jackets unless otherwise noted. First edition also means first printing unless otherwise noted.
